Background
The water meter is a meter for measuring water flow, mostly the accumulated flow measurement of water, generally divided into a positive displacement water meter and a speed water meter, originated in the uk, the development of the water meter has been in the history of nearly two hundred years, when selecting the specification of the water meter, the size and the flow range of the used flow under the normal condition should be estimated first, and then the water meter with the specification of which the common flow is closest to the value is selected as the first choice. When water flows through the water meter, the water meter can calculate the water quantity, but if the water flow is unstable, the pressure is suddenly reduced, the metering parts in the water meter can be easily damaged, the water flow metering is not accurate enough, and therefore the anti-disorder water meter connecting device is designed.

Example 1
Referring to fig. 1-4, an anti-disorder water meter connecting device comprises a water meter pipeline 1, wherein sealing rubber pads 18 are fixedly connected to two ends of the water meter pipeline 1, and the sealing rubber pads 18 are arranged to improve the sealing performance of the water meter pipeline 1 and reduce the possibility of water leakage when the water meter pipeline 1 is connected to a water pipe.
In the utility model, a double steady flow mechanism is arranged at one end of a water inlet of a water meter pipeline 1, the double steady flow mechanism comprises a cylinder 2, the cylinder 2 is fixedly arranged in the water meter pipeline 1 through a fixing mechanism, the inside of the cylinder 2 is fixedly connected with a circular ring 5, a first supporting piece 6 and a second supporting piece 7, the circular ring 5, the first supporting piece 6 and the second supporting piece 7 are sequentially arranged along the water flow direction, the first supporting piece 6 and the second supporting piece 7 are composed of a circular disc and two plates, two ends of the plates are respectively fixedly connected with the circular disc and the cylinder 2, a sliding telescopic rod 8 is fixedly connected on the first supporting piece 6, the sliding telescopic rod 8 comprises a sliding sleeve 12 and a sliding rod 13, the sliding rod 13 is arranged inside the sliding sleeve 12 in a sliding way, a limit structure is arranged at the opening of the sliding sleeve 12, and a circular disc 9 is fixedly connected at one end of the sliding telescopic rod 8 far away from the first supporting piece 6, the outside cover of slip telescopic link 8 is equipped with spring 11, the both ends of spring 11 respectively with first support piece 6 and disc 9 fixed connection, fixedly connected with calotte rubber block 10 on disc 9, calotte rubber block 10 supports under spring 11's effect and presses on the hole of ring 5 and seal the hole, when water is not available in water gauge pipeline 1, calotte rubber block 10 seals the hole on ring 5 this moment, when having water in water gauge pipeline 1, rivers impact on ring 5 this moment, can promote calotte rubber block 10 to support and press spring 11 to remove under hydraulic effect, make calotte rubber block 10 and ring 5 separation, thereby make rivers can pass through ring 5 smoothly, and the position that calotte rubber block 10 removed can adaptability be adjusted under spring 11's effect, thereby ensure that the rivers through ring 5 are stable.
In the utility model, a plurality of cylinders 14 are fixedly connected to the second support member 7, the length of the plurality of cylinders 14 is different, two return springs 15 which are centrosymmetric with respect to the second support member 7 are fixedly connected to the second support member 7, a sealing plate 16 is fixedly connected to one end of the return spring 15 away from the second support member 7, the peripheral wall of the sealing plate 16 is in sliding contact with the inner wall of the cylinder 2, through holes 17 which correspond to the cylinders 14 one to one are formed in the sealing plate 16, at least two cylinders 14 are always inserted into the through holes 17 to ensure that other cylinders 14 can pass through the sealing plate 16, water flow impacting on the sealing plate 16 can push the sealing plate 16 to press against the return springs 15 to move, because the number and the length of the cylinders 14 are different, when the sealing plate 16 is moved, the number inserted into the cylinders 14 is continuously increased, thereby the number of the through holes 17 on the sealing plate 16 which are blocked is also gradually increased, the condition that the through hole 17 on the sealing plate 16 is blocked is adjusted by utilizing the pressure of liquid on the sealing plate 16, so that the throttling area of the sealing plate 16 is adjusted, the flow rate of the liquid passing through the sealing plate 16 can be adaptively adjusted according to the pressure of the introduced liquid, and the flow rate of the liquid in the water meter pipeline 1 is stabilized.

Example 2
Referring to fig. 1, as another preferred embodiment of the present invention, the difference from embodiment 1 is that the fixing mechanism includes a flat ring 3 fixedly connected to one end of a cylinder 2, the cylinder 2 is located inside a water meter pipe 1, the outer wall of the cylinder 2 is closely attached to the inner wall of the water meter pipe 1, a circular groove 4 matched with the flat ring 3 in size is formed on the water meter pipe 1, the flat ring 3 is sunk into the circular groove 4, the flat ring 3 is fixedly connected to the circular groove 4 by a bolt, the combination of the cylinder 2 and the flat ring 3 can be filled into the water meter pipe 1, and the combination of the cylinder 2 and the flat ring 3 is fixed in the water meter pipeline 1 under the action of the bolt, and in addition, the combination of the cylinder 2 and the flat ring 3 can be detached from the water meter pipeline 1, so that the structure in the cylinder 2 can be conveniently checked and maintained.
